Solar Rural Energy. Additionally, in AES El Salvador we developed the first solar rural energy project, which benefitted 14 families of San Francisco Menéndez in Ahuachapán. This type of initiatives allow energy to be provided more efficiently to hard-to-reach communities located far away from electrical distribution lines.

The president of El Salvador''s transmission company Etesal, Edwin Núñez, announced plans to install energy storage systems at substations managed by the company. This initiative, mandated by President Nayib Bukele, aims to address energy fluctuations, particularly in solar power, which can destabilize the distribution network.

El Salvador has prioritised renewable energy projects to reduce its dependence on imported fossil fuels and improve energy security. The National Energy Policy 2010-2024 has become a key tool for the country to advance the use of indigenous renewables, including hydropower, biomass, solar photovoltaic (PV) and geothermal power.
Solar accounts for about 21.1% of the nation''s electricity mix. Renewable sources, including geothermal and biomass, make up 61.5% of the energy supply, while fossil fuel plants account for 38.6% of the energy fleet, according to SIGET. El Salvador''s masterplan for renewable energy development indicates that up to 682MW of renewable capacity could be added by 2026. This would be comprised of approximately 160MW of small hydro, 200MW of solar thermal, 90MW of solar PV, 60MW of wind and 60+MW of geothermal along with smaller capacities of biomass and biogas.
The Capella Solar project consists of the Albireo I and II PV parks and a lithium-ion battery with 3.3 MW/2.23 MWh of capacity. The solar parks will operate under 20-year power purchase agreements (PPAs) with local power distribution firms Delsur, AES, EDESAL and B&D. Electricity will be sold at a price of USD 49.55 (EUR 44.18) per MWh.

In 2019, total energy supply in El Salvador reached around 156 600 TJ (see Figure 5). That year, the renewable energy source with the largest share as part of the primary energy supply was bioenergy (19.6%), followed by hydropower (3.5%), geothermal energy (3.4%), and solar energy (1.1%) (CNE, 2020).
From pv magazine LatAm El Salvador's energy regular, SIGET, said this week that the country’s total installed PV capacity reached 633 MW by the end of 2023. The nation’s total installed power generation capacity now stands at 2.99 GW, with 638 MW from hydropower. Solar accounts for about 21.1% of the nation's electricity mix.
Energy context The bulk of El Salvador’s primary energy comes from fossil fuels. As shown in Figure 4, the total energy supply sources since 2010 have mainly been oil derivatives, such as gasoline, diesel, liquid petroleum gas (LPG), kerosene and bunker fuel (CNE, 2020).
CEL is an independent, public electric utility in charge of developing, conserving, managing, and using the energy resources of El Salvador. Clean energy is generated in four hydropower plants located at diferent points in the Lempa River basin. ETESAL is El Salvador’s transmission system owner.
While the country has recently made significant advances in diversifying its energy supply, much of its renewable resource potential remains untapped. In terms of installed power capacity, by 2019, El Salvador’s solid biomass had reached 298 MW while biogas totalled nearly 7 MW (IRENA, 2020a).
El Salvador also has considerable experience in the installation of solar PV systems in the of grid sector. A register of solar PV systems carried out by CNE reports 3 182 solar PV systems of 75 W each installed in 167 rural communities, serving an estimated 3 000 families.
